A cell phone lookup is a reverse phone search that identifies the owner of a mobile phone number, including numbers not listed in any public directory. Unlike landline numbers, which were historically published in the White Pages, cell phone numbers have always been private by default. This makes identifying the owner of a cell phone number more challenging than a standard reverse phone lookup for a landline.
